The New Black: An In-Depth Look for 2026
The New Black remains a powerhouse for the creative side of the fashion industry in 2026. Unlike tools that focus purely on the final product photo, The New Black targets the "upstream" design process. It is highly favored by designers who need to go from a simple text prompt to a technical pack or a conceptual design in seconds.
In 2026, its ability to generate rapid ideations and collaborative assets makes it a favorite for design agencies. It offers unique "Dior" and "Chanel" packs—one-time purchases that provide highly specific, high-fashion aesthetic outputs. Its flexibility with credit packs is a major plus for freelancers who don't want to be tied to a heavy monthly subscription.
However, The New Black has some limitations for the average e-commerce seller. Its lack of a dedicated Model Maker means you are often stuck with the AI's random generation rather than a consistent brand face. Furthermore, with support for only one language, it struggles to cater to the globalized market of 2026. Its pricing can also scale quite high, with its XL monthly plan reaching $300, making it one of the more expensive options on the market for high-volume users.
SellerPic: The E-commerce Specialist
SellerPic has established itself as a reliable partner for Shopify sellers in 2026. Its primary strength lies in its workflow efficiency. With deep Shopify synchronization, sellers can import products, apply AI models, and push images back to their store almost instantly.
One of SellerPic's highlights is its virtual try-on capability, which has seen significant realism upgrades in 2026. It also offers decent AI video templates, though many users find the best features locked behind the higher-priced Growth and Advanced tiers. With 11 languages supported, it is much more accessible to international markets than The New Black.
Despite its high rating of 4.6/5, SellerPic's pricing structure can be a barrier. Starting at $29 for a basic monthly plan, it is nearly triple the entry price of competitors like Photta. While it offers a large volume of credits on its $99 Advanced plan, the lack of a custom Model Maker prevents brands from achieving true visual consistency across different campaigns. You are using their models, not creating your own unique brand representative.
